Description
Sodium alginate is a powder with a slightly peculiar smell, weighing 550-800 kDa. Sodium alginate remains stable under normal handling conditions, is free from visible extraneous matter, and is classified as research grade. Sodium alginate ranges from 20-50 cps in viscosity and has an endotoxin level of ≤50 EU/g.

Applications
Sodium alginate is a marine polysaccharide that plays a key role in the restoration and conservation of artworks to create stable gels for cleaning and preserving delicate surfaces.
